The Construction Cost Plus Contract is designed for use between a Contractor and an Owner in Utah. It outlines the scope of work, which includes construction details and necessary permits. A significant feature of this contract is its flexibility, allowing owners to specify changes through written Change Orders, which may incur additional costs. The Contractor's fee is based on actual costs plus a specified amount, providing an accountable structure for financial transactions. Filling out the form requires attention to specific details, such as the project scope, payment schedules, and additional insurance requirements. Legal professionals, including attorneys and paralegals, can utilize this contract to safeguard their clients' interests by ensuring compliance with local regulations and addressing site conditions. Owners benefit from clear expectations for both parties and an organized approach to project management. This contract is particularly useful for complex projects where costs may vary, making it essential for those handling construction agreements.
